OVERVIEW

This course aims at providing a comprehensive overview on the main categories of Fluid Machines and on their operating principles.

AIMS AND CONTENT

AIMS AND LEARNING OUTCOMES

This course aims at providing the fundamental working principles about fluid machinery, for both Power-producing and Power-adsorbing machines and for compressible and non-compressible fluids. Moreover, skills about the selection criteria, based on usage and on operative range, will be developed.

PREREQUISITES

Basic knowledge in thermodynamics fluid mechanics.

TEACHING METHODS

The educational activities are organized into 52 hours of theoretical classes. Slides will be used to describe the machine operative schemes as well as the ones related to the power plants. During the classes exercises will be done.

SYLLABUS/CONTENT

1-Energy requirement, resources and consumptions

Primary energy source classifications. National energy requirement.

2-Basic principles of fluid mechanics applied to fluid-machinery and thermodynamics 

Energy equations, Eulero equation, Hugoniot equation and elements about the nozzle behavior. Expansion and compression processes. Velocity triangles in axial and radial flows. Efficiency and stage reaction definitions..

3-Hydraulic power plants and hydraulic turbines

Natural resource management, different kind of hydraulic power plants. Similarity theory applied to hydraulic turbines. Pelton, Francis e Kaplan turbines.

4-Steam and gas axial turbines

Effects of the stage reaction on velocity triangles and stage characteristics. Comparison between the different stage reaction architectures. Single and multiple stages machines.

5-Volumetric and dynamic pumps

Aspects of the different kind of pumps. Centrifugal pumps. Characteristic curves. Pump selection. Stability. Matching and flow rate control.

6-Volumetric and dynamic compressors

Volumetric and dynamic compressors. Centrifugal compressors. Characteristic curves.
